Bio
I am a full-time artist based in County Fermanagh, Northern Ireland, and a professional member of Visual Artists Ireland. I began exhibiting while studying Fine Art at Belfast Metropolitan College in 2013, and since then my work has been shown in group exhibitions in Ireland, the UK, Italy and online. My first solo exhibition was held at Solas Art Gallery in 2025, and I am currently preparing for further solo exhibitions in 2026, 2027 and 2030.
I hold a BSc (Hons) in Geography and an MA in Documentary Film Practice from Ulster University. My work across visual art, film and writing reflects a long-standing interest in landscape, memory and lived experience. Alongside my visual art practice I am an award-winning screenwriter, with two dramas broadcast on Channel 4. I have also published two poetry collections in Ireland and a novel in the United States, and my short stories have appeared in literary journals in Ireland, the UK and the USA.
Artist’s Statement
My work explores the relationship between landscape, memory and lived experience. Working between abstraction and landscape, I am interested in how terrain can function not only as a physical environment but also as a repository of emotional and psychological experience.
My approach to landscape has been shaped by my early work in a government land survey department, where I was involved in the practical processes of measuring and mapping terrain and by the knowledge gained through my Geography studies. These experiences fostered a lasting awareness of landscape as a structured system of form, depth and spatial relationships, and continues to inform how I perceive and interpret the environments I inhabit.
Walking and direct engagement with landscape are central to my practice. Time spent moving through forests, hills, mountains, coastal areas and urban environments provides the sensory and spatial impressions that underpin many of the paintings. Rather than depicting specific locations, these works translate remembered sensations of place into gestural marks, layered colour and shifting spatial tensions.
Alongside these landscape-based paintings, I also create more freely abstract works in paint and pastel drawing. These pieces explore the physical behaviour of materials, movement, and the expressive possibilities of colour and gesture. Through pouring, staining, layering and mark-making, the work allows forms to emerge intuitively, often suggesting energetic fields, organic structures or imagined terrains.
Across these different approaches, the work investigates how experience is registered visually: how landscapes are internalised, how memories of place persist, and how colour, movement and material can evoke the complex ways we inhabit the world.
